These
are working cats, not suitable to be kept indoors but ideal for keeping
mice and rats away from farms and stables. Feral cats still need to
be fed twice a day, have clean water and somewhere warm to sleep (a
barn or stable is ideal).
Hunting
is instinctive for these cats and it is a myth that if they are well
fed they will not hunt, they need their food to ensure they are fit
enough to be good mousers.
All
our feral cats are neutered and then either returned to their former
location (if feasible) or re-homed. With an estimated UK population
of 1.2 million feral cats neutering is vital.
